George V, 1910-1936. First World War interest. A large 1928 10th anniversary of armistice silver medal, ob. Victory stands supporting a wounded prisoner with broken chains, rev. The Cenotaph below script ‘Their Name Liveth For Evermore’, above ‘November 11th MCMXVIII’, 76mm, 195g / 6.9 ozt, in seemingly original box of issue.
This is not hallmarked.
